Hiking homes for sale in Whistler, BC include residential properties with direct trail access, mountain-adjacent lots, and homes positioned along valley corridors used by recreational buyers year-round.
Before booking a showing, verify trail access from the property boundary — not just proximity to a trailhead. Check whether the listing includes legal path easements, and confirm whether the home sits within a recreational zone that affects future development. Compare listings by elevation, seasonal accessibility, and whether outbuildings are permitted on the property. These factors directly affect your offer strategy and long-term use.
Buyers should weigh trail-access rights as a negotiable asset — factor this into your offer. Sellers should list trail proximity, valley views, and recreational designation upfront, as these are primary search criteria for this buyer segment. Investors should assess whether the property qualifies as a recreational or residential property, since that classification affects rental income potential and resale positioning.
